A static WordPress website offers advantages of speed, security, manageability and cost savings. It can be an excellent choice for certain purposes, such as personal blogs, portfolios or informational Web sites, where interactivity and dynamic content are less important than performance and security. In our blog, we already briefly explain to you the difference between WordPress.org and WordPress.com. Since WordPress.com’s hosting is in-house, you therefore do not need a web hosting package with Hosting.NL. In fact, it runs on WordPress.com’s servers.
